#1a8790 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#1a8790 is composed of 10.2% red, 52.9%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 81.9% cyan, 6.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 184.6 degrees, a saturation of 69.4% and a lightness of 33.3%. #1a8790 color hex could be obtained by blending #34ffff with #000f21. Closest websafe color is: #339999.

Shades and Tints of #1a8790

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020a0b is the darkest color, while #f9fefe is the lightest one.

Tones of #1a8790

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#555555 is the less saturated color, while #0698a4 is the most saturated one.
